If you wish to open the file, follow these steps:

1. Open Winrar
2. Go to File -> Open
3. Select the file you wish to open.

Rather than double clicking on the file, this will ENSURE that the extension is opened with the correct program.

If you are using Windows XP you can reconfigure the extension settings by following the steps written below:

1. Go to start
2. Go to Configuration
3. Go to Control Panel
4. Go to Folder Settings
5. Go to the filetype tab.
6. Find the .RAR extension and click on it
7. Click on the modify button.
